Contrary to the common belief that earthquakes are limited to places like California or Alaska, the reality is that these events affect the Midwest and Eastern parts of North America, as well as eastern Canada. intensity. Annually, more than 900,000 earthquakes are recorded worldwide, although most are of magnitude 2.5 or less. Significant earthquakes (magnitude 8.0 or greater) occur approximately every 5 to 10 years. However, although there are areas more prone to earthquakes than other areas such as Charleston, South Carolina, and eastern Massachusetts, these large events take place at the edges of tectonic plates, not affecting the eastern and midwestern United States.
